Output d3c4d3603f4ba69697c335ea77fcf744a1f11a6fbf5c526fb8475a10f7d52a0d: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bfba3a2bd2085d91a00c3a2ac84063b700902b OP_EQUAL
address
3Ay1rNj6zLi2AMtsSq88HSYtB231hXxuC4
transaction
d3c4d3603f4ba69697c335ea77fcf744a1f11a6fbf5c526fb8475a10f7d52a0d
confirmations
95866
spent
true